Subject[PATCH 3.10 112/129] rbd: fix null dereference in dout

From: Josh Durgin <josh.durgin@inktank.com>

commit c35455791c1131e7ccbf56ea6fbdd562401c2ce2 upstream.

The order parameter is sometimes NULL in _rbd_dev_v2_snap_size(), but
the dout() always derefences it. Move this to another dout() protected
by a check that order is non-NULL.

drivers/block/rbd.c | 8 +++++---
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

--- a/drivers/block/rbd.c
+++ b/drivers/block/rbd.c
@@ -3712,12 +3712,14 @@ static int _rbd_dev_v2_snap_size(struct
if (ret < sizeof (size_buf))
return -ERANGE;

- if (order)
+ if (order) {
*order = size_buf.order;
+ dout(" order %u", (unsigned int)*order);
+ }
*snap_size = le64_to_cpu(size_buf.size);

- dout(" snap_id 0x%016llx order = %u, snap_size = %llu\n",
- (unsigned long long)snap_id, (unsigned int)*order,
+ dout(" snap_id 0x%016llx snap_size = %llu\n",
+ (unsigned long long)snap_id,
(unsigned long long)*snap_size);

return 0;
